ACRES FOR AUROVILLE FLIER – 24 APRIL 2020

April is the Victory month for Sri Aurobindo and The Mother, with decades of significant April events, starting with Sri Aurobindo’s arrival to a safe haven in Pondicherry on April 4th 1910. This year, April 24th marks the 100th anniversary of The Mother’s final arrival back in India for her collaboration with Sri Aurobindo. Peacocks, the sign of success, were seen both in front of Sri Aurobindo’s statue and on The Mother’s balcony.
